Output 8071581b381c51a8449486e8f2a111f8d74c3a25b17dac51bf2f47bafe3a83ea:83
- value
- 1062882
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3e15addc6378c5e70957700e7707bd9695fcc7e79f1011e35db75a7c8b13984
- address
- bc1pu0s44hwxx7x9uuy4wuqwwurmm954lnr708csz834md660j938xzqqvfcy3
- transaction
- 8071581b381c51a8449486e8f2a111f8d74c3a25b17dac51bf2f47bafe3a83ea
- confirmations
- 376
- spent
- true